HMC694 Series

The HMC694LP4(E) is a GaAs MMIC PHEMT analog variable gain amplifier which operates between 6 and 17 GHz. Ideal for microwave radio applications, the amplifier provides up to 22 dB of gain, output P1dB of up to +22 dBm, and up to +30 dBm of output IP3 at maximum gain, while requiring only 170 mA from a +5V supply. A gate bias pin (Vctrl) is provided to allow variable gain control up to 23 dB. Gain flatness is excellent making the HMC694LP4E ideal for EW, ECM and radar applications. The HMC694LP4E is housed in a RoHS compliant 4x4 mm QFN leadless package and is compatible with high volume surface mount manufacturing.ApplicationsPoint-to-Point RadioPoint-to-Multi-Point RadioEW & ECMX-Band RadarTest Equipment
